booze
/bo͞oz/
noun
alcohol, especially hard liquor.
"they turn to booze to beat work pressure"
synonyms: alcohol, alcoholic drink, liquor, intoxicating liquor, drink, strong drink, intoxicants, spirits, grog, firewater, gut-rot, rotgut, mother's milk, tipple, the hard stuff, the demon drink, the bottle, Dutch courage, John Barleycorn, hooch, moonshine, wallop, bevvy, sup, juice, the sauce, bellywash
verb
drink alcohol, especially in large quantities.
"Michael is trying to quit boozing"
synonyms: drink, have a drink, drink alcohol, indulge, tipple, imbibe, swill, hit the bottle, take to the bottle, crack a bottle, knock a few back, bevvy, bend one's elbow, wassail, tope
